The story of George and Josh Kohler's epic journey around the world is a testament to the power of human perseverance and the beauty of shared experiences. This father-son duo not only broke three world records but also created memories that will last a lifetime. Their adventure, spanning 18,000 miles and 14 months, is a narrative of determination, connection, and the unexpected wonders that await those who dare to explore.

The Unexpected Wonders
The Kohlers' journey was not without its surprises. From the kindness of a Turkish shepherd who shared his breakfast with them to the hospitality of monks in Serbia, they encountered a wealth of kindness and generosity along the way. These moments, though seemingly small, are what make travel so enriching. They remind us that, despite our differences, we are all part of a global community, and that kindness and connection can be found even in the most remote places.
